RULE §85.303Notification of Hiring

If a licensed pawnshop employee begins working at a pawnshop participating in the pawnshop employee license program, and the pawnshop is different from the pawnshop on file for the employee's license, then the hiring pawnbroker must notify the OCCC of the hiring within one week from the issuance of the initial wage payment or in accordance with a standard preapproved reporting schedule.


Source Note: The provisions of this §85.303 adopted to be effective September 5, 1999, 24 TexReg 6723; amended to be effective September 19, 2005, 30 TexReg 5336; amended to be effective June 7, 2010, 35 TexReg 3471; amended to be effective July 1, 2014, 39 TexReg 3392; amended to be effective October 1, 2019, 44 TexReg 4719
